Lewis Cliff 88640
L6 (L Chondrite) · Found 1988 · Antarctica
Key Takeaway
Lewis Cliff 88640 is a L6 (L Chondrite) meteorite that was found in 1988 in Antarctica . It has a recorded mass of 3.1 g.
